Output 85bd33d086f25718ada42df077be34c268c0a3c8a0e860bd92537a1297348ac0:1

value
154652017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58afa86f9a83378835974d100c45d30c02bb67c1 OP_EQUALVERIFY OP_CHECKSIG
address
195vtoxYLWkwXFrKgnPra6DzcRRSpz5SCA
transaction
85bd33d086f25718ada42df077be34c268c0a3c8a0e860bd92537a1297348ac0
confirmations
250592
spent
true